Class Correspondents
Class Correspondents play an important role in keeping classmates engaged with each other and the University. They solicit and compile Class Notes submissions from their fellow alumni for publication online and in the Brandeis Magazine.

Class Agents
Class Agents play a critical role as special ambassadors for Brandeis. They help strengthen the alumni community through leadership and engagement, and by helping to foster the positive partnership between their class and the University.
